Executive

GAELLE GOUILLOU
CEO
Gaelle has worked in leadership roles for over ten years across the not-for-profit sector in many service areas including aged care, housing, workforce development, family services, indigenous and multicultural, youth services, refugee and migrants, community development and children’s services.
Gaelle has been the CEO of The Spiers Centre since March 2017 and has led strategic and operational optimisation with multidisciplinary knowledge and proficiency.
Board of Management
The Spiers Centre Inc. is governed by a Board of Management with a diverse skill set and business acumen providing ongoing guidance and direction, ensuring governance and the strategic vision of the organisation. The Board meets on a monthly basis and consist of sub-committees who regularly review our policies, legal and compliance regulations, risk management, financial management strategies and new projects. The board has a strong commitment to strong governance to ensure The Spiers Centre achieves its vision with utmost integrity.
